Output 70c99fc4a95ab00a4794dba37b1378622594cb8f66ee4d84d7151ac1d081e965:23

value
1952296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4432516322173e435e4e262ac1c289d1abc4c10 OP_EQUAL
address
3NVxRb5mVMxE7ypHrRa5k4Chfktuo5wX47
transaction
70c99fc4a95ab00a4794dba37b1378622594cb8f66ee4d84d7151ac1d081e965
confirmations
218996
spent
true